What to expect

1
Fox Glacier South Side Walk

View the Fox Neve and surrounding mountains while walking through lush historic rainforest. Stop for a cup of tea break and a chat with your guide, with a view. Please note we cannot get near or see the terminal face of the glacier due to safety reasons (NZ's largest active landslide is currently stopping us!). Learn about glaciology, geology, geothermology (inc a tiny hot pool/spring), native flora & fauna, native moss

Duration 120 minutes

Introduction

The Fox Glacier Nature Tour is an incredible 3-hour walking experience that takes you through the stunning Fox Glacier Valley in New Zealand's Westland Tai Poutini National Park. This fully guided tour includes transportation from both Franz Josef and Fox Glacier townships, ensuring easy access for all travelers. As you embark on this adventure, be prepared to be enchanted by the beauty of the lush historic glaciated rainforest, while your experienced guide provides fascinating insights into the glaciation, geothermology, geology, flora, and fauna of the region.

What to expect?

During the Fox Glacier Nature Tour, you can anticipate a captivating journey through nature's wonders. Marvel at the towering rata and rimu trees adorned with moss, offering a glimpse into the rich biodiversity of the park. While the tour doesn't allow for close-up views of the glacier's terminal face due to safety reasons, it offers panoramic vistas of the top section of Fox Glacier, the Fox neve, and the majestic Mt Tasman. Additionally, you'll have the opportunity to dip your hand into a geothermal spring, immersing yourself in the wonders of geothermology.
